Blue Ridge Executive Search is Hiring a Project Manager Near Jackson, WY

Essential Job Function:
The Project Manager will be responsible for the following areas while reporting to the Director of Construction, Executive Manager: Accountabilities and Responsibilities: Preconstruction:
· Work with Superintendent to create a master schedule, including pre-construction and
close-out activities.
· Using the master schedule, review the project assignments with the Superintendent and Project Engineer, including the team assignments and responsibilities.Buyout –
Review Scope, Pricing & Schedule with Subcontractors & Suppliers
Finalize Subcontracts and Purchase Order Documents
Rework Estimate into Buyout format
Request subcontractor bonds, if applicable
· Work with Superintendent to procure all items needed to complete the project · Prepare for preconstruction meetings (in-house and client meetings) · Obtain Certificate of Occupancy Requirements and needs from local municipality · Work with the Superintendent to review all Submittals and Shop DrawingsConstruction:· Prepare: Change Orders, CCD’s, COR’s, Submittals, ASI’s & Correspondence · Draft Monthly Owner Applications for Payment · Prepare Budget Adjustments · Provide Monthly Financial Reports to Management · Record Subcontractor & Supplier – Pay Applications · Attend all Construction Meetings – Take meeting minutes as required · Work with Superintendent on Long-lead Delivery Schedule · Verify all subcontracts have been issued and executed · Review the status of all submittals, ASI’s and RFI’s on at least a weekly basis. · Review, code and approve the project payables (including subcontractors, material
invoices, etc.), monthly cost reports and change orders.
· Provide a monthly, or as requested, overview of the project cost, schedule and
relationships to senior management.
· Weekly reporting to Client and Management on project status · Effectively use the Sage project management reporting system;
Closeout Schedule: Review closeout schedule with the Project Engineer and the Superintendent.
· Cost: Final job-cost analysis, final Client Application for Payment. · Relationships: Review the project with the Client, including closeout procedures and Client
transition requirements.
· Expectations: Review Client/Company expectations. Reinforce the definition of success.
Prior to final walk through with Client – do a punch list with the Superintendent and the
Project Engineer. Demand success – do not accept failure!
Final Project review: Review/reinforce positive gains on the project.
· Generate pre-final Punch list – Pre-walk the jobsite with the superintendent and the
subcontractors
· Schedule Final Walk-Through Schedule Start-up & Training
· Obtain Client Sign-Off on the Punchlist · Generate Letter of Substantial Completion · Confirm contract values with the subcontractors · Closeout bond(s) and obtain final bond(s) invoice(s) · Finalize the contract value with the Client · Send Consent of Surety to the Client, if applicable · Deliver Certificate of Occupancy to Client · Apply for retainage from Client · Provide final Application for Payment to Client · Close all contracts with subcontractors and suppliers · Provide final cost report to ManagementWHAT’S IN IT FOR YOU?
